In overgrown compound on top of hill 100 yards south of footpath leading east from Hugletts Lane.
DEMOLISHED When visited in 1997 all surface features are intact and in fair condition, internally the post was badly vandalised and covered in graffiti. Two bunks and a single bed remained. The cupboard had its doors hanging off and the table was lying against one wall. Duncan Booth reports that when visited in 2002 the post had been demolished with a pile of rubble marking the spot.
A two storey brick aircraft observation tower, in good condition stood in the compound. This too has been demolished and only the concrete base remains
Opened in 1959 and closed in 1991.
